Exciting opportunity for a dedicated professional in a West Warwick, RI, elementary school setting, focusing on providing essential speech therapy services to students with mild to moderate disabilities. This contract position spans the school year, offering the chance to make a significant impact in the lives of young learners.

Location:
West Warwick, RI

Responsibilities:

  • Deliver direct speech therapy services to elementary students.
  • Conduct assessments and evaluations to determine student needs.
  • Develop and implement Individualized Education Programs (IEPs).
  • Attend and participate in IEP meetings, collaborating with educators and parents.
  • Provide progress reports to track student development and outcomes.

Qualifications:

  • Masters Degree in Speech-Language Pathology.
  • Valid Rhode Island Speech Language Pathologist License (IN SLP-CCC).
  • Experience in pediatric speech therapy, preferably within a school setting.
  • Familiarity with teletherapy practices is a plus.
  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ills to engage effectively with students, staff, and families.
